diff options
| author | Joseph Mingrone <jrm@FreeBSD.org> | 2026-01-07 12:56:48 -0400 |
|---|---|---|
| committer | Joseph Mingrone <jrm@FreeBSD.org> | 2026-01-07 12:56:48 -0400 |
| commit | 0a1fbf4c244d5cfb242d3d7b146fea2ee676d46d (patch) | |
| tree | 603f2cb82ae91e7dfc1174391a1f096db62827bf /pcap-dbus.c | |
| parent | 025be3f592b920ff0a3e602e5aa8b60a34e5e617 (diff) | |
Import libpcap 1.10.6vendor/libpcap/1.10.6vendor/libpcap
Diffstat (limited to 'pcap-dbus.c')
| -rw-r--r-- | pcap-dbus.c |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/pcap-dbus.c b/pcap-dbus.c index df7eca788c22..d29fb81d368f 100644 --- a/pcap-dbus.c +++ b/pcap-dbus.c @@ -80,6 +80,7 @@ dbus_read(pcap_t *handle, int max_packets _U_, pcap_handler callback, u_char *us if (dbus_message_is_signal(message, DBUS_INTERFACE_LOCAL, "Disconnected")) { snprintf(handle->errbuf, PCAP_ERRBUF_SIZE, "Disconnected"); + dbus_message_unref(message); return -1; } @@ -97,6 +98,9 @@ dbus_read(pcap_t *handle, int max_packets _U_, pcap_handler callback, u_char *us dbus_free(raw_msg); } + + dbus_message_unref(message); + return count; } |
